New stem cell research


The Michael J. Fox Foundation (MJFF) recently announced funding for two projects leveraging the promise of engineered stem cells to speed new therapies and deeper understanding of Parkinson’s disease.

Pause 4 Parkinson's wrap up

 
Through a collective effort our community united to see over 4000 people  participate in this year's Pause 4 Parkinson's campaign, raising in excess of $165,000.

Exercise after a Parkinson's diagnosis


Exercising regularly can be challenging for anyone, but for people with Parkinson’s, symptoms like apathy, fatigue and depression can make exercise the last way you want to spend your time. Here are some great tips to stay motivated.
